Check Digit Verification of cas no

The CAS Registry Mumber 1201898-67-0 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,2,0,1,8,9 and 8 respectively; the second part has 2 digits, 6 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 1201898-67:
(9*1)+(8*2)+(7*0)+(6*1)+(5*8)+(4*9)+(3*8)+(2*6)+(1*7)=150
150 % 10 = 0
So 1201898-67-0 is a valid CAS Registry Number.

Substituent effects on reactive oxygen species (ROS) generation by hydroquinones

Dharmaraja, Allimuthu T.,Jain, Charu,Chakrapani, Harinath

, p. 9413 - 9417 (2014)

In order to understand the structural aspects of stabilization of hydroquinones and their ability to generate reactive oxygen species (ROS), we designed and synthesized a series of 6-aryl-2,3-dihydro-1,4-benzoquinones. These compounds equilibrate with the corresponding 6-aryl-1,4-dihydroxybenzenes in an organic medium; a linear free energy relationship analysis gave ρ = +2.37, suggesting that this equilibrium was sensitive to electronic effects. The propensity of the compound to enolize appears to determine ROS-generating capability, thus offering scope for tunable ROS generation.

Synthesis of (R)-coniine and (S)-coinicine via organocatalytic-aminoxyl- ation of an aldehyde

Kondekar, Nagendra B.,Kumar, Pradeep

experimental part, p. 3105 - 3112 (2010/11/02)

A short and efficient synthesis of the indolizidine alkaloid (S)-coinicine has been achieved using organocatalytic sequential-aminoxylation and Horner-Wadsworth-Emmons olefination of an aldehyde catalyzed by l-proline. Similarly, a common organocatalytic-aminoxylation route has been developed for the asymmetric synthesis of both (R)-coniine and (S)-coinicine. Georg Thieme Verlag Stuttgart - New York.

First asymmetric total synthesis of aspinolide A

Chowdhury, Partha Sarathi,Gupta, Priti,Kumar, Pradeep

scheme or table, p. 7018 - 7020 (2010/02/28)

The first total synthesis of aspinolide A has been achieved using ring-closing metathesis as a key step. The stereogenic centers were generated by means of hydrolytic kinetic resolution (HKR) of racemic epoxides.
